Editing my footage

 The biggest part of making my opening sequence was editing the footage together. Since I already had experience editing footage on premiere pro, I was rather confident in my ability to complete this task. 

I first started by selecting the best footage from all my raw footage and cutting them together.


I had quite a bit of raw footage, so going through each one individually was tiring, but it was extremely important that I selected the best footage for my opening. 

In the case of adding transitions, I stuck to the standard cut, as I wanted to keep a fast pace and a sort of bounce from scene to scene. In a few places, however, I did use the dissolve transition as it was better suited for that instance. 

When editing my audio, I didn't have many edits to make, but I used an L cut in the conversation scene between Alyssa and Natalia as I wanted to show Alyssa's reaction while she was receiving the news from her best friend as opposed to showing it after the friend delivered the news. I also used a J cut between the phone ringing and Alyssa picking up the phone to better connect the two scenes.
